Network Engineer Global Infrastructure & Platforms

Role purpose, accountabilities, experience, knowledge, and skills

The Network Engineer Tier 3 plays a critical role in the design, implementation, and management of Forvis Mazars global network and cloud connectivity.

This position focuses on maintaining the operational excellence, performance, and security of the global Cisco Meraki network and Azure Virtual WAN across the Azure cloud environment.

The role will actively contribute to the modernization and industrialization of network services, supporting the evolution from local infrastructures to a unified global model.

  • Operate, monitor, and maintain the global network infrastructure (LAN, WAN, SD-WAN, VPN, Internet connectivity) across all Forvis Mazars locations.
  • Manage and optimize the Cisco Meraki global deployment, including configuration templates, policies, and performance monitoring.
  • Design and manage Azure networking components (VNets, VNet peering, private endpoints, firewalls, load balancers, routing tables, DNS, etc.).
  • Manage and optimize the Azure Virtual WAN global deployment, including configuration templates, policies, and performance monitoring.
  • Implement and support secure cloud-to-site and site-to-site connectivity, ensuring compliance with security and performance standards.
  • Support the MNet upgrade and transformation program, improving network reliability and standardization across all countries.
  • Contribute to network security, including firewall policies, segmentation, VPN, and secure access (Zero Trust principles).
  • Develop and maintain network documentation, topology maps, and configuration baselines.
  • Support the IaP monitoring and automation initiatives (ServiceNow integration, APIs, or PowerShell scripting).
  • Collaborate closely with cloud, security, and platform engineers to ensure consistent and secure end-to-end connectivity.
  • Participate in incident and problem management processes, performing root-cause analysis and implementing permanent corrective actions.
  • Contribute to the definition of global network standards, guidelines, and operational procedures.
  • Participate in global projects (e.g., SOC2 readiness, FinOps network cost optimization, cloud interconnectivity).
  • At least 5 years experience in enterprise network engineering and operations (preferably across multi-site or global environments).
  • Proven hands-on experience with Cisco Meraki solutions (MX, MS, MR, Systems Manager).
  • Strong expertise in Azure networking (Virtual WAN, design, routing, VPN Gateway, Private Link, Network Watcher).
  • Familiarity with SD-WAN concepts, firewalls, and hybrid connectivity (ExpressRoute, IPSec VPN, etc.).
  • Understanding of DNS, DHCP, IPAM, and network security principles.
  • Experience with network monitoring tools, logging systems, and performance analytics.
  • Ability to collaborate effectively with diverse teams across geographies and technical disciplines.
  • Strong communication and documentation skills in English (additional language is a plus).
  • Experience in automating network configuration or infrastructure as code is an asset (e.g., Bicep, PowerShell, Meraki APIs).
  • Experience with SOC2 or NIST compliance frameworks (desirable).
  • Experience working in a global or multi-cultural environment (desirable).
  • Cisco Certified Network Associate (CCNA) or Professional (CCNP)
  • Meraki CMNA or CMNP
  • Microsoft Certified: Azure Network Engineer Associate
